- chengrenxujeijzonhxinDec 13, 2021 · 4 years agoThe anti martingale strategy, also known as the reverse martingale strategy, is a risk management approach that involves increasing the position size after a winning trade and decreasing it after a losing trade. One of the main advantages of using this strategy in cryptocurrency trading is the potential for maximizing profits during winning streaks. By increasing the position size when winning, traders can take advantage of positive momentum and amplify their gains. However, it's important to note that this strategy also carries significant risks. If the market suddenly reverses after a winning trade, the increased position size can lead to larger losses. Additionally, the anti martingale strategy requires accurate timing and a thorough understanding of market trends, which can be challenging in the volatile cryptocurrency market.
